  • Patent number: 6223868
    Abstract: A brake mechanism for a device for hauling up/down by rope, in particular one for the safe hauling up and down by rope of persons and loads. The device has a pulley which preferably has a back stop that prevents the pulley from turning during the roping down. The rope brake mechanism has a rope speed measuring device that cooperate with a rope brake, which acts upon the rope to exert a braking force onto the rope when the rope speed increases above a maximum predetermined speed.

  • Patent number: 5911410
    Abstract: In order to increase the operational safety and to reduce the rope wear, hoisting/lowering apparatus comprise one or a combination of novel features: an adaptor (3) is provided in order to allow the attachment of accessories (50), preferably by insertion. Possible accessories are e.g. holders having a loop for the attachment of hooks, and single or multiple blocks for the formation of lifting blocks. Substantially, the adaptor is formed of a number of slot-shaped recesses which are transversely traversed by rod-shaped retaining elements (11, 9). One of said retaining elements (9) is displaceably mounted in order to allow the attachment resp. detachment of an accessory (50). Another measure is to provide a rope stop (102) on the traction side. The rope (103) runs through the rope stop (102) and drives a knurled wheel (110). At a given rope speed, the wheel is coupled to a pivotable brake appendix (118) by means of a centrifugal coupling (113, 115).

  • Patent number: 5168958
    Abstract: The elevating and lowering apparatus comprises a baseplate (1) on which a freely rotatable lowering pulley (2) including a back-run safety is mounted. A toothed crown (7) is mounted on the side of the lowering pulley facing the baseplate, the teeth (7a) of the toothed crown cooperating with a ratchet member (9) in such a manner that in the freewheeling direction, the ratchet member is lifted, and in the reverse direction, the ratchet member blocks said toothed crown, i.e. the lowering pulley. Said ratchet member is accommodated in the baseplate. Such an additional back-run safety results in an increased security, and in some countries, it is mandatory for certain operations involving the apparatus.
